默认情况下,您使用的 list-plugins, install-plugin and release-plugin 命令都指向http://plugins.grails.org。
然而, 要配置多个插件仓库,您可以使用grails-app/conf/BuildSettings.groovy 文件:[code]grails.plugin.repos.discovery.myRepository=“http://svn.codehaus.org/grails/trunk/grails-test-pluginrepo”
grails.plugin.repos.distribution.myRepository=“https://svn.codehaus.org/grails/trunk/grails-testplugin-repo”
Repositories are split into those used for discovery over HTTP and those used for distribution, typically over HTTPS. [/code]如果你想在多个项目中使用相同的设置,你可以把这些配置到 USER_HOME/.grails/settings.groovy。
一旦使用了 list-plugins, install-plugin and plugin-info 命令将会自动处理最新配置的插件库。
如果你只想把插件库中的插件列表列出来,你可以使用别名:grails list-plugins -repository=myRepository
此外,如果你想和配置好的插件包一起发布插件,你可以用 release-plugin 命令:grails release-plugin -repository=myRepository